Are wolves diurnal or nocturnal?

Well, wolves are most likely to hunt at night, because of keen vision, and because other active disturbances may be asleep or resting. But, sometimes they will hunt in day. Especially the wolves at yellowstone, because the elk wolves hunt there are hardly active at night.

Where do white wolves hunt?

White Wolves, usually called Arctic Wolves, live mainly in Canadian Arctic, Alaska and the northern parts of Greenland. That means that packs or lone wolves will hunt in their territory in these parts.


Do wolves like to race each other?

Wolves hunt in family packs. They may race each other to bring down a fleeing prey animal. But usually, during a hunt, each member of the pack co-operates for the good of the pack.
